Microcontrollers Microchip Technology ATTINY204-SSF Overview
The Microcontrollers Microchip Technology ATTINY204-SSF is a compact, high-performance microcontroller unit (MCU) from Microchip Technology, specifically designed to meet the rigorous demands of modern embedded applications. Equipped with a robust 8-bit AVR processor, this MCU offers 2KB of flash memory, housed in a practical 14-SOIC package. It is engineered for scalability and efficiency in small form factor applications, making it an ideal choice for developers looking to optimize power consumption and processing capabilities in their designs.
